Output f66398436d13ea3493d42e2062bc424ddbbcbd4f26e443f160f217c1913293e4:10

value
714543
script pubkey
OP_0 OP_PUSHBYTES_20 b452e852a2c637740a05b3736382cf8aeeab177f
address
bc1qk3fws54zccmhgzs9kdek8qk03th2k9ml30ezgf
transaction
f66398436d13ea3493d42e2062bc424ddbbcbd4f26e443f160f217c1913293e4
confirmations
2602
spent
true